C# Класс QLNet.Vasicek

Наследование: OneFactorAffineModel
Показать файл Открыть проект

Защищенные свойства (Protected)

Свойство Тип Описание
a_ QLNet.Parameter
b_ QLNet.Parameter
lambda_ QLNet.Parameter
r0_ double
sigma_ QLNet.Parameter

Открытые методы

Метод Описание
Vasicek ( ) : System
Vasicek ( double r0 ) : System
Vasicek ( double r0, double a ) : System
Vasicek ( double r0, double a, double b ) : System
Vasicek ( double r0, double a, double b, double sigma, double lambda ) : System
discountBondOption ( Option type, double strike, double maturity, double bondMaturity ) : double
dynamics ( ) : ShortRateDynamics

Защищенные методы

Метод Описание
A ( double t, double T ) : double
B ( double t, double T ) : double
a ( ) : double
b ( ) : double
lambda ( ) : double
sigma ( ) : double

Описание методов

A() защищенный Метод

protected A ( double t, double T ) : double
t double
T double
Результат double

B() защищенный Метод

protected B ( double t, double T ) : double
t double
T double
Результат double

Vasicek() публичный Метод

public Vasicek ( ) : System
Результат System

Vasicek() публичный Метод

public Vasicek ( double r0 ) : System
r0 double
Результат System

Vasicek() публичный Метод

public Vasicek ( double r0, double a ) : System
r0 double
a double
Результат System

Vasicek() публичный Метод

public Vasicek ( double r0, double a, double b ) : System
r0 double
a double
b double
Результат System

Vasicek() публичный Метод

public Vasicek ( double r0, double a, double b, double sigma, double lambda ) : System
r0 double
a double
b double
sigma double
lambda double
Результат System

a() защищенный Метод

protected a ( ) : double
Результат double

b() защищенный Метод

protected b ( ) : double
Результат double

discountBondOption() публичный Метод

public discountBondOption ( Option type, double strike, double maturity, double bondMaturity ) : double
type Option
strike double
maturity double
bondMaturity double
Результат double

dynamics() публичный Метод

public dynamics ( ) : ShortRateDynamics
Результат ShortRateDynamics

lambda() защищенный Метод

protected lambda ( ) : double
Результат double

sigma() защищенный Метод

protected sigma ( ) : double
Результат double

Описание свойств

a_ защищенное свойство

protected Parameter,QLNet a_
Результат QLNet.Parameter

b_ защищенное свойство

protected Parameter,QLNet b_
Результат QLNet.Parameter

lambda_ защищенное свойство

protected Parameter,QLNet lambda_
Результат QLNet.Parameter

r0_ защищенное свойство

protected double r0_
Результат double

sigma_ защищенное свойство

protected Parameter,QLNet sigma_
Результат QLNet.Parameter